News

If implemented, the new setting will simultaneously set Chrome as the default browser and pin it to the Windows taskbar.
Google is working on a new Chrome setting on Windows 11 that lets users make Chrome the default browser and pin it to the ...
Microsoft is developing a feature to target Chrome users and suggest pinning Edge to the taskbar based on user activity ...
Pinning Google to your taskbar through Firefox Unlike Chrome, Firefox doesn't offer a straightforward way to pin Google to the taskbar.